Bank of Montreal's FLSA Position: Q4 2024 in Review

Bank of Montreal sold out of Franklin FTSE Saudi Arabia ETF (FLSA) in Q4 2024, closing a stake of 2,325 shares — an estimated $86.3K sold.

Bank of Montreal first reported a position in FLSA in Q4 2022 and held it in 5 quarters. The position peaked at $660K in Q1 2023. 4 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old FLSA as of Q4 2024.
